Covering part of Schuylkill County, Pennsylvania, ZIP Code 18211 has about 1,260 residents. The median household income of $69,583 is above the Schuylkill County median ($66,901).

From 2019 to 2023, ZIP Code 18211's population grew 13.0% from 1,115 to 1,260.

The median resident is 56.4 years old. The largest age group is 55 to 64, 27.7% of residents.
